Job Purpose:
To control and coordinate all finance functions of the Projects by providing the Director with detailed analytical reports to aid decision making, planning and monitoring and controlling expenditures.
Main Duties and Accountabilities:
- Assists Researchers in formulating financial proposals and project costing;
- Responsible for creating and maintaining project budgets, tracking expenses against those budgets, and ensuring that projects stay within their financial boundaries;
- Prepare and analyze financial reports, providing regular updates on project performance, including variances from the budget and forecasts;
- Review and confirm invoices, ensuring accuracy and compliance with procedures and manage the payment process;
- Play a key role in identifying and controlling project costs, helping to minimize overruns and maximize efficiency;
- Ensure that all project-related financial activities adhere to relevant accounting standards and regulations maintain accurate and up-to-date project records, ensuring the integrity of financial data;
- Support statutory audits by providing necessary documentation and explanations of financial transactions;
- Act as a bridge between the project team and the finance department, ensuring that financial information is effectively communicated and understood; and
- Perform any other duties as may be assigned by the Supervisor.
Qualifications and Experience:
- Grade 12 or Form V Certificate (or its equivalent) with 5 “0” levels including English and Mathematics;
- Diploma in Accountancy, Business Administration or its equivalent;
- A Bachelor’s Degree in Accountancy, Business Administration or its equivalent will be added advantage;
- Minimum of Two (02) years’ experience in Financial Management and Accounting for donor funds and consultancy projects; and
- Must be a member of a relevant professional body.
Required Competencies and Behavioral Attributes:
- Analysis of various ledgers/books and advise on irregularities and balance them accordingly to reflect exact transactions;
- Must have strong analytical and problem-solving skills;
- Accounting skills to competently aid review of corporate financial management ledger systems in liaison with superior and others except on matters that require extensive consultation;
- Financial mathematical computations are required to undertake various computations and preparation of financial records;
- Ability to communicate orally and assist in preparing monthly commitment and experience return to prepare trial balance and final accounts statements monthly, quarterly and annually for submission to the superior;
- Ability to use a computer and accounting packages; and
- Diplomacy and tact are required to interact with superiors and local and international officials through interpersonal relations.
Reporting Relationships:
- Immediate Supervisor: Director – CBUACESM / Senior Accountant.
- Salary Scale: PSS07
